A Phase I/II Study of Total Body Irradiation, Thiotepa, and Fludarabine as Conditioning for Haploidentical CD34+ Purified Peripheral Blood Stem Cell Transplants

研究概览

简要总结

RATIONALE: Chemotherapy, such as fludarabine and thiotepa, and radiation therapy may destroy cancerous blood-forming cells (stem cells) in the blood and bone marrow. Giving healthy stem cells from a donor whose blood closely resembles the patient's blood will help the patient's bone marrow make new stem cells that become red blood cells, white blood cells, and platelets.

PURPOSE: This phase I/II trial is studying the side effects of total-body irradiation, fludarabine, and thiotepa and to see how well they work in treating young patients who are undergoing a donor stem cell transplant for hematologic cancer.

详细描述

OBJECTIVES:

Primary

  • Determine the safety of a conditioning regimen without anti-thymocyte globulin comprising total body irradiation, thiotepa, and fludarabine followed by CD34-positive-selected haploidentical allogeneic peripheral blood stem cell transplantation in young patients with life-threatening hematologic malignancies.

Secondary

  • Determine the risk for severe graft-vs-host disease in patients treated with this regimen.
  • Determine the kinetics of immune reconstitution in patients treated with this regimen.
  • Determine the risk for life-threatening infections in patients treated with this regimen.
